To recreate my Tropical Leaf card using the leaves as the "scallops" you will need the following supplies:
Basic Black Card Base:  8.5" x 5.5" scored at 4 1/4
Basic White layer: 2" x 5.5"
Garden Green cs:  enough to punch out three leaves + 2 1/4" x 1.5 " pc
Lemon Lime Twist cs:  enough to punch out two leaves

I stamped the stems from the stamp set using Pecan Pie onto the Basic White Layer and then stamped leaves at the tops of the stems using Granny Apple Green.



The stamped basic white layer was adhered to the base so that a bit of black shows on the left.  Punch out five leaves and then alternate them along and tucked under the basic white to create the "scallops" of the sketch.

The THANKS SO MUCH sentiment was stamped in Memento Black onto the Garden Green, corner were rounded and dimensionals were used to adhere that to the front of the card.

Add a fun leaf to the inside and also to your envelope!
